Description Antonio Rojas 2012-04-16 10:53:34 UTC
When typing a message, if you enter a username with @ dead keys don't work from that point in the message

Reproducible: Always

Steps to Reproduce:
Try to type the following message:
@blablabla áááá
Actual Results:  
@blablabla 'a'a'a'a

Expected Results:  
@blablabla áááá
Comment 1 André Marcelo Alvarenga 2013-01-16 19:58:38 UTC
Created attachment 76515 [details]
Screencast

I can reproduce this bug in Debian testing (wheezy) with default instalation + choqok package, but not in Kubuntu 12.10. Both with 1.3 version.

Watch screencast

Steps to reproduce:

1. Restart (if opened) or open Choqok. (required)
2. Click on 'Reply' button in some post.
3. Enter áááá after @username (working)
4. Click on Return key until erase all characters.
5. Try enter again (does not work - ´a´a´a is displayed)


Other way:

1. Restart (if opened) or open Choqok. (required)
2. Enter @username áááá (does not work - ´a´a´a is displayed)
